Consider Your Needs and Preferences
Window Seat vs. Aisle Seat
The eternal debate: the breathtaking views of the window seat or the freedom of movement offered by the aisle seat? Consider your preference for scenery or easy access when making this decision.
Front, Middle, or Rear of the Plane
Each section of the plane has its own set of advantages. The front offers a quicker exit, the middle is stable, and the rear is often quieter. Assess your priorities to find your sweet spot.

FAQs
- Q: Can I change my seat after booking my flight?
- A: Yes, many airlines offer the flexibility to change your seat before or during the flight, subject to availability.
- Q: Are window seats better than aisle seats?
- A: It depends on personal preference. Window seats offer scenic views, while aisle seats provide easier access to the restroom and walkways.
- Q: How can I find reviews about specific airplane seats?
- A: Utilize seat selection apps and online platforms where travelers share their experiences and recommendations.
- Q: Are there specific seats to avoid for a more comfortable journey?
- A: Seats with limited recline or those close to restrooms and high-traffic areas are often less desirable.
